1. Overview of Orthodontic Treatment
Orthodontic treatment involves the use of various techniques to correct misaligned teeth and jaws, leading to improved oral health and aesthetics. By addressing issues such as overcrowding, gaps, and improper bites, orthodontic treatment can enhance dental function and overall well-being. Through the use of braces, aligners, and other orthodontic appliances, individuals can achieve a straighter smile and boost their self-confidence. Additionally, orthodontic treatment can help prevent future dental problems, such as gum disease and tooth decay, by facilitating easier cleaning and maintenance of teeth. Investing in orthodontic treatment can significantly improve one’s quality of life by promoting better oral health and a more attractive smile.

1. Importance of Early Orthodontic Intervention
Early orthodontic intervention is crucial for addressing dental issues in children before they become more severe. By starting orthodontic treatment at a young age, potential problems such as overcrowding, misalignments, and bite issues can be corrected early on. This not only helps in creating a straighter smile but also ensures proper jaw development and alignment. Additionally, early intervention can prevent the need for more extensive and costly treatments in the future. Seeking orthodontic care for children at the right time can lead to improved oral health and overall well-being in the long run.
2. Benefits of Correcting Bite Alignment
Correcting bite alignment through orthodontic treatment offers numerous benefits for your oral health. By addressing issues like overbite, underbite, or crossbite, you can prevent long-term dental problems. Proper bite alignment ensures that your teeth come together correctly, reducing the risk of tooth wear, jaw pain, and headaches. It also facilitates better chewing, digestion, and overall oral function. Investing in correcting your bite alignment now can save you from potential discomfort and costly dental treatments in the future.
